What Is a Height Increase Operation and Who Is a Candidate

A height increase operation, commonly called limb lengthening or orthopedic height augmentation, is a surgical procedure that intentionally lengthens bones, most often the thigh bone (femur) and shin bone (tibia), to add inches to stature. It is typically considered only for adults with fully matured growth plates who have a leg length discrepancy or a desire for cosmetic height gain, provided they are in generally good health, have stable mental expectations, and understand the demands of recovery. Common Procedures and How They Work

Orthopedic Lengthening Techniques

The most established method uses an external fixator or an internal telescoping nail to gradually separate the bone segments and allow new bone, blood vessels, and soft tissue to form in the gap. The process, known as distraction osteogenesis, usually follows three phases: corticotomy (or controlled fracture), distraction (lengthening), and consolidation (hardening). The external frame or internal device controls the rate of lengthening, commonly around 1 millimeter per day, divided into small adjustments. The goal is to maximize length while minimizing complications such as nerve strain, joint stiffness, or poor bone healing.

Femoral and Tibial Procedures

Lengthening is often performed on the femur, the tibia, or both, depending on the desired gain and the patient’s anatomy. Femoral lengthening can contribute several centimeters, while tibial lengthening may add additional inches when combined with femoral surgery. In some cases, a person may undergo staged procedures, with one bone lengthened first and the second bone treated weeks to months later to control overall alignment and soft tissue adaptation. The choice of technique depends on anatomy, skin conditions, soft tissue elasticity, and the surgeon’s assessment of stability and blood supply.

Realistic Gains, Timeline, and Recovery Process

Expected Length Gains and Timing

Most adult patients can expect a net gain in standing height of roughly 4 to 8 centimeters (about 1.5 to 3 inches), although individual results vary based on bone quality, soft tissue response, adherence to instructions, and the surgical plan. Gains above this range are uncommon and typically associated with higher risks. The lengthening phase may last several weeks, followed by a consolidation period of a few months during which the new bone mineralizes. Total time from surgery to final height stabilization can range from 6 months to over a year, depending on the extent of lengthening and individual healing speed.

Rehabilitation and Functional Progress

Rehabilitation is a central component, involving physical therapy to maintain joint mobility, muscle strength, and gait mechanics. Patients often work with physiotherapists to address stiffness, improve balance, and relearn normal walking patterns. Weight-bearing is gradually advanced as the bone consolidates, and assistive devices may be used initially. Compliance with therapy, wound care, and follow-up imaging is critical to reduce the risk of delayed healing, infection, or deformity.

Risks, Complications, and Important Considerations

Potential Medical and Surgical Risks

As with any major orthopedic surgery, height increase procedures carry risks, including infection, nerve injury, blood vessel damage, joint problems, and issues related to anesthesia. Additional concerns include premature consolidation of the lengthening site, malalignment, muscle contractures, and chronic pain. In some instances, secondary surgeries may be required to address complications or refine alignment. A thorough pre-operative assessment, including imaging and medical evaluation, helps identify factors that could increase risk.

Psychosocial and Long-Term Outlook

Candidates should consider not only physical risks but also the psychological and social implications of undergoing an extended surgical process. Realistic expectations about pain, time commitment, and outcomes are essential. While many people achieve the intended increase in height and improved satisfaction with appearance, results depend heavily on surgical skill, anatomy, and adherence to post-operative care. Regular long-term follow-up is advised to monitor for late issues such as joint stress or degenerative changes.

Financial Considerations, Costs, and Insurance Factors

Estimated Costs and Payment Aspects

Because height increase surgery is usually considered cosmetic rather than medically necessary, insurance coverage is often limited or absent, and patients typically bear substantial out-of-pocket costs. Total expenses can include the surgical facility, anesthesia, implants or external devices, hospital stay, rehabilitation, and travel or lodging if treatment occurs at a specialized center. Costs vary widely by country and provider, and it is important to obtain detailed, itemized estimates and confirm what is included before committing to treatment.

Alternatives, Non-Surgical Options, and When Surgery Is Not Advised

Non-Surgical and Conservative Approaches

For most adults, non-surgical approaches cannot produce a permanent increase in skeletal height. Posture optimization, footwear choices, and spinal health management can influence apparent height slightly by improving alignment and reducing compression. These strategies are safe and may be suitable for individuals with minor concerns, but they do not change bone length. Height increase operations remain the only method that can structurally lengthen long bones.
